Correlation
The correlation between NAD and BAB is -0.18. This indicates that the assets' prices tend to move in opposite directions. Negative correlation can be particularly beneficial for diversification and risk management, as one asset may offset the losses of the other during market fluctuations.

Dividends
NAD vs. BAB - Dividend Comparison
NAD's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 7.75%, more than BAB's 4.03% yield.
TTM | 2024 | 2023 | 2022 | 2021 | 2020 | 2019 |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| 2015 | 2014 | |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
NAD Nuveen Quality Municipal Income Fund | 7.75% | 6.63% | 4.13% | 5.58% | 4.43% | 4.41% | 4.40% | 5.37% | 5.42% | 6.05% | 5.96% | 6.20% |
BAB Invesco Taxable Municipal Bond ETF | 4.03% | 3.97% | 3.65% | 3.40% | 2.63% | 2.96% | 3.77% | 4.20% | 3.96% | 4.26% | 4.71% | 4.59% |
